These days, finding an affordable place to live in the Danielson area can be challenging. Home prices in Danielson are now at a median cost of $206,179, lower than the Connecticut average of $357,181.
The average cost of rent is $1,056/mo in Danielson, primarily driven by the current value of real estate in the Danielson area. While nearly 30.62% of residents own their homes outright in Danielson, 38.48% rent.
Housing affordability isn’t just about home prices, though. The average household income in Danielson is $5,785 per month. Households that rent pay about 18.26% of their income on rent here. Danielson's most expensive areas are in the central regions, while the cheapest areas are in the eastern parts of the city.
